diff options
Diffstat (limited to 'docker')
| -rw-r--r-- | docker/studip/docker-entrypoint.sh | 8 |
1 files changed, 7 insertions, 1 deletions
diff --git a/docker/studip/docker-entrypoint.sh b/docker/studip/docker-entrypoint.sh index 111d357..dde57c5 100644 --- a/docker/studip/docker-entrypoint.sh +++ b/docker/studip/docker-entrypoint.sh @@ -28,7 +28,7 @@ done sh $STUDIP/.gitlab/scripts/install_db.sh -if [ ! -z $AUTO_MIGRATE ]; then +if [[ -n $AUTO_MIGRATE ]]; then echo "Migrate Instance" # If migrate fails start instance anyway php "$STUDIP/cli/studip" migrate || true @@ -40,4 +40,10 @@ if [ "${1#-}" != "$1" ]; then set -- apache2-foreground "$@" fi +# Set name of installation if set +if [[ -n "$STUDIP_NAME" ]]; then + echo "Setting installation name" + php "$STUDIP/cli/studip" config:set UNI_NAME_CLEAN "$STUDIP_NAME" +fi + exec "$@" |
